Quality sleep is crucial for overall health, particularly for seniors. This article discusses restorative sleep practices that can enhance sleep quality and contribute to wellness.
Good sleep is essential for cognitive function, emotional regulation, and physical health. Addressing sleep issues is vital for maintaining a healthy lifestyle.
Creating a consistent sleep schedule can improve sleep quality. Aim to go to bed and wake up at the same time every day, even on weekends.
Optimize your bedroom for sleep by keeping it dark, cool, and quiet. Consider using blackout curtains, eye masks, or white noise machines.
Avoid caffeine and heavy meals close to bedtime. Instead, consider herbal teas or light snacks that promote relaxation.
Practices such as meditation, deep breathing, or gentle yoga can help calm the mind and prepare the body for restful sleep.
Prioritizing sleep is essential for seniors to maintain health and wellness. By implementing restorative sleep practices, you can enhance your quality of life.
